Home >Database >Mysql Tutorial >Analysis of date modification steps in Oracle database system

Analysis of date modification steps in Oracle database system

王林
王林Original
2024-03-08 10:48:03638browse

Analysis of date modification steps in Oracle database system

Title: Analysis of date modification steps in Oracle database system, specific code examples are needed

In Oracle database system, it is often encountered that the date needs to be modified, such as update Date field in a table, or modify the default date format of the database system, etc. This article will introduce in detail the steps of date modification in the Oracle database system, and give specific code examples to help readers quickly implement date modification operations.

Step 1: Update the date field in the table

In the Oracle database, if you need to update the date field in a table, you can use the UPDATE statement combined with the TO_DATE function to achieve this. The following is an example, assuming there is a table named EMPLOYEE, which contains a date field HIRE_DATE, and now it is necessary to update the entry date of all employees to January 1, 2022:

UPDATE EMPLOYEE
SET HIRE_DATE = TO_DATE('2022-01-01', 'YYYY-MM-DD');

The above code uses the TO_DATE function Convert the string '2022-01-01' to date type and update all employees' joining dates to January 1, 2022. It should be noted that the second parameter of the TO_DATE function specifies the date format, where 'YYYY-MM-DD' represents the year-month-day format.

Step 2: Modify the default date format of the database system

If you want to modify the default date format of the Oracle database system, you can do so by modifying the NLS_DATE_FORMAT parameter. The following is an example to change the default date format to 'YYYY-MM-DD HH24:MI:SS':

ALTER SESSION SET NLS_DATE_FORMAT = 'YYYY-MM-DD HH24:MI:SS';

The above code uses the ALTER SESSION statement to modify the NLS_DATE_FORMAT parameter of the current session, changing the default date format to Set to year-month-day hour:minute:second format.

Step 3: Modify the time zone settings of the database system

In addition, sometimes it is necessary to modify the time zone settings of the Oracle database system. This can be achieved by modifying the NLS_DATE_TITMEZONE parameter. Here is an example that sets the default time zone to 'Asia/Shanghai':

ALTER DATABASE SET TIME_ZONE = 'Asia/Shanghai';

The above code uses the ALTER DATABASE statement to modify the database's time zone setting to 'Asia/Shanghai'. This ensures that the time zone used in database operations is correct and avoids date and time confusion.

Through the above steps, readers can easily implement date modification operations in the Oracle database system, including updating the date field in the table, modifying the default date format and time zone settings, etc. We hope that the sample code in this article can help readers better understand the date modification method in the Oracle database system and serve as a guide in practical applications.

The above is the detailed content of Analysis of date modification steps in Oracle database system. For more information, please follow other related articles on the PHP Chinese website!

Statement:
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n